On Fri, Apr 30, 2010 at 01:06:49PM -0600, Patrick H. wrote:
> You wont be able to compile syslog-ng 3 on a rhel4 without ugly changes 
> to the system (like glib). The easiest way is to just download the 
> oracle 0.8.1 driver and compile it instead of 0.8.3.

> >On Fri, Apr 30, 2010 at 09:53:42AM -0600, Patrick H. wrote:
> >  
> >>If you used the pre-compiled syslog-ng rpm, it comes with its own 
> >>location for the libdbi-dbd-drivers files. You need to place the oracle 
> >>driver in that directory; /opt/syslog-ng/lib/dbd/.

> >>>	Hello!
> >>>
> >>>	I took stable binary rpm with open source syslog-ng version 3.0.6 on 
> >>>	balabit.hu and install it on rhel 4u7. For some reason it does not 
> >>>	want to work with oracle backend. I try next bekend description in 
> >>>	syslog-ng.conf:
> >>>
> >>>destination d_oracle_syslog {
> >>>       sql(type(oracle)
> >>>           username("login")
> >>>           password("password")
> >>>           database("database")
> >>>           table("table")
> >>>           columns("DATE varchar2(24)",
> >>>                   "facility number(2)",
> >>>                   "LEVEL number(1)",
> >>>                   "host varchar2(128)",
> >>>                   "program varchar2(64)",
> >>>                   "pid number(8)",
> >>>                   "message varchar2(1024)")
> >>>           indexes( "DATE","facility","host")
> >>>       );
> >>>};
> >>>
> >>>
> >>>	And after start syslog-ng post in /var/log/messages notes about 
> >>>	failure:
> >>>
> >>>Apr 30 18:35:47 vm-dc-syslog syslog-ng[9815]: No such DBI driver; 
> >>>type='oracle'
> >>>Apr 30 18:35:47 vm-dc-syslog syslog-ng[9815]: No such DBI driver; 
> >>>type='oracle'
> >>>Apr 30 18:35:47 vm-dc-syslog syslog-ng[9815]: No such DBI driver; 
> >>>type='oracle'
> >>>
> >>>
> >>>	After this issue appear, I compile libdbi and libdbi-drivers version 
> >>>	0.8.3. But it did not help: syslog-ng continue write "No such DBI 
> >>>	driver; type='oracle'". And the same happens with the syslog-ng 
> >>>	versions 3.1.1 and 3.1.0.
> >>>
> >>>	I install syslog-ng with binary rpm's from www.balabit.com. 
> >>>
> >>>	Tell me, please, how I may fix this issue.
